Lady Gaga quits Twitter

LOS ANGELES – Lady Gaga has “temporarily shut down” her Twitter account @ladygaga. The 27-year-old Gaga shocked her 39 million plus followers by changing her profile picture to the default egg symbol, and posting a message saying she is staying off the website for the time being. Her profile reads: “This interface has been shut down temporarily. Please check back for updates.”

Speculation is now ample, as Gaga has started the promotions for her upcoming third album ARTPOP.

The pop superstar also deleted tweets from February, just before she postponed several Born This Way Ball tour dates because of a hip injury, which needed surgery.

Last month, Gaga was crowned Forbes’ World’s Most Powerful Musician of 2013 and her huge Twitter following contributed to her position.  – BangShowBiz.
